Output de6193fb3bd141f8e788078984c00c2a26ee296dab8ab36286c4d6dcf9421bed:6

value
169242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6c0eebda1729bb1134a800197f1f6250a2e096b OP_EQUAL
address
3MGXenZ3EBfibZEB5rBdEaEgein342EP5A
transaction
de6193fb3bd141f8e788078984c00c2a26ee296dab8ab36286c4d6dcf9421bed
spent
true